Summary

As Chapter 1 opens, it is the Christmas season.Therese, a new hire working at a fancy department store in New York City, is eating alone at the store's cafeteria. While she eats, she reads the manual for new hires and thinks about how much she dislikes being there. An older woman joins her. At first, she only looks at the woman's hands and assumes that the woman must be ugly. The two women start a conversation. The lady is Ruby Robicheck. After lunch, the two go back to work. One evening Therese sees Ruby in a shop across the street. Ruby invites her over for dinner. While she is there, she tells Therese that she used to own a dress shop.
